Bismuth(III) triflate catalyzed tandem esterification–Fries–oxa-Michael route to 4-chromanones

Meraz, Kevin,Gnanasekaran, Krishna Kumar,Thing, Rup,Bunce, Richard A.

, p. 5057 - 5061 (2016/11/02)

An efficient tandem reaction approach is described to prepare 4-chromanones from electron-rich phenols and 3,3-dimethylacrylic acid or trans-crotonic acid in boiling toluene using 20?mol?% bismuth(III) triflate as the catalyst. The reaction is also successful from the corresponding aryl esters of each of these acids under the same conditions. The procedure is convenient to perform, and 25–90% yields of products are realized following chromatography. A range of substrates is included (14 substrates for each acid) to help define the scope of the process. Additional experiments are reported, which confirm that the sequence of events involves (1) esterification, (2) Fries rearrangement and (3) oxa-Michael ring closure.

ON THE REACTION OF SUBSTITUTED PHENOLS AND 3-METHYLBUT-2-ENOIC ACID. A COMPARATIVE STUDY

Seboek, Peter,Jekoe, Jozsef,Timar, Tibor,Jaszberenyi, Joseph Cs.

, p. 2099 - 2114 (2007/10/02)

A systematic and comparative study of the reaction of a series of substituted phenols and 3-methylbut-2-enoic acid in zinc chloride/phosphorus oxychloride and aluminum chloride/phosphorus oxychloride reveals that the formation of phenolic esters and 2,2-dimethyl-4-chromanones is strongly influenced by the substituents, their popsition on the aromatic ring of the starting phenols.Based on our study, a mixed Friedel-Crafts and Fries rearrangement mechanism is in operation in these reactions.

On the synthesis of substituted 2,2-dimethyl1-4-chromanones and related compounds

Seboek, Peter,Jekoe, Jozsef,Timar, Tibor,Jaszberenyi, Joseph Cs.

, p. 2791 - 2794 (2007/10/02)

A systematic study of the reaction of a series of monosubstituted phenols 3 and 3-methylbut-2-enoic acid 4 in phosphorus oxychloride/zinc chloride revealed that the formation of 4-chromanones was strongly infuenced by the substituents and their position on the aromatic ring of the starting phenols.
